overview: what are hong kong’s high-defense routes that do not bypass the united states and traditional routes that bypass the united states?

the definition of high-defense servers in hong kong that do not bypass the united states: the computer room in hong kong is exported directly to the asia-pacific, without transit through the united states, and is equipped with high protection (cleaning/bandwidth protection).
definition of traditional routes around the united states: a route strategy that optimizes international links through transfers in the united states or overseas. it is often used to avoid direct connection restrictions in mainland china or to use transfer nodes in the united states and europe.
applicable scenarios: game acceleration, b2b cross-border access, content distribution, and security protection have different emphasis.
key concerns: latency (rtt), packet loss rate, bandwidth billing, ddos defense capabilities and cdn cooperation.
the goal of this article: compare the differences with specific configurations and data and give cost and selection suggestions.

comparison of technical differences and key indicators (including data table)

differences in routing: if the route does not go around the united states, it is usually directly connected to the asia-pacific backbone. if it goes around the united states, it will increase the number of transit hops and rely on the backhaul from the united states and europe.
latency and packet loss: in typical scenarios, for users in mainland china, hk's latency is lower and more stable if it does not bypass the united states; for us servers, it may be better if it does not bypass the united states.
ddos strategy: hk high-defense focuses on computer room boundary cleaning + local high bandwidth, and relies more on overseas cleaning nodes and tunnel forwarding around the united states.
cdn collaboration: hk nodes are easy to access domestic acceleration and near-origin caching; traveling around the united states requires cross-ocean return to the origin, and cache hit strategies are different.
below are the average values ​​measured for the example (example only):
project hong kong does not bypass the united states (example) traditional beauty tour (example)
average rtt to mainland china 25-60 ms 80-160ms
average rtt on the us west coast 140-180ms 110-150ms
packet loss rate 0.1%-0.5% 0.5%-2%
typical cleaning capacity 10-200 gbps (by plan) 10-500 gbps (depending on overseas nodes)

cost composition and comparison (server, bandwidth, ddos protection)

cost elements: vps/physical host rental, bandwidth billing (metered or unlimited), ddos cleaning fees, cross-border tunnel/transit fees.
example 1: hong kong computer room 8-core 16gb nvme 500gb + 1gbps unlimited current + 50gbps cleaning, the reference price is about 700-1500usd/month (depending on the supplier).
example 2: plan for traveling around the united states: overseas vps 4-core 8gb + 500mbps + transit tunnel (bandwidth is billed according to traffic) + cleaning service, totaling about 300-900usd/month.
differences in bandwidth billing: hong kong's large traffic to the asia-pacific is usually more cost-effective to charge based on peak bandwidth; if you use a tunnel around the united states and the traffic returns to the source, international traffic charges may be higher.
long-term operation and maintenance costs: the route around the united states is prone to tunnel maintenance, routing optimization and overseas compliance costs; hong kong high-defense solutions require higher cleaning and bandwidth redundancy.

real case (anonymous) and server configuration example

case background: a multiplayer online game for mainland china and southeast asia. the original acceleration line around the united states was insufficiently stable and often encountered small-scale ddos.
example of configuration before migration (around the united states): vps (us node) 4 vcpu / 8gb / 200gb ssd / 500 mbps, monthly fee is about 600 usd; average rtt to mainland china is 150ms, packet loss is 1.5%.
example of post-migration configuration (hong kong does not bypass us high-defense): physical machine with 8 cores/16gb/1tb nvme/1 gbps unlimited current + 30 gbps cleaning, monthly fee is about 1,200 usd; rtt to mainland china is 45ms, packet loss is 0.2%.
protection effect: after migration, an 80 gbps attack was successfully absorbed and diverted by the local cleaning node, and the business stagnation time was reduced from several hours to a micro-interruption (<=5 minutes).
improved indicators: first screen loading time shortened by 25%-40%; matching/connection success rate increased by 6%; user complaint rate dropped significantly.

impact on seo, cdn and domain name resolution

seo level: server region and response speed affect page crawling speed and user experience, which indirectly affects rankings. hong kong nodes are more friendly to asia-pacific users.
cdn strategy: it is recommended to combine the global cdn edge (enable caching and return-to-origin strategies) to reduce cross-border return-to-origin pressure. hong kong high defense can be used as the main return-to-origin point.
domain name resolution: intelligent dns (geodns) is used to direct mainland requests to the nearest node, while overseas traffic goes around the united states or other nodes.
tls and protocols: enabling http/2 or quic (http/3) can reduce the connection overhead under high-latency links, which will benefit significantly in scenarios around the united states.
monitoring recommendations: monitor rtt, packet loss, bandwidth utilization, cleaning events, and http request link distribution to adjust line and cdn configurations.

6.

selection suggestions and implementation checklist

when to choose hong kong instead of the united states: when the target users are mainly in china/southeast asia, require low latency and high stability, and need fast local ddos cleaning.
when to choose bypassing the united states: consider bypassing the united states when you mainly have north american/european users or need to access u.s. services and tolerate transit delays.
recommended basic configuration: production services recommend at least 4-8 vcpu, 8-16gb memory, nvme storage, 1gbps or above ports, and 20-100gbps cleaning on demand.
implementation checklist: test rtt and packet loss, make traffic distribution statistics, evaluate cleaning peaks, build geodns, and perform a/b switching tests in real traffic windows.
conclusion: costs and effects need to be weighed. if the asia-pacific business is the core, hong kong's high-defense services that do not bypass the united states will often have more advantages in user experience and protection response; if the focus is on the u.s. server, bypassing the united states can reduce the cost and delay of the path to the united states.
